titleOfInvention | Fluoropolymer, curable resin composition and antireflection film comprising the fluoropolymer |
abstract | Provided are a novel fluoropolymer capable of achieving high hardness while maintaining a low refractive index, a curable resin composition and an antireflection film using the same. The fluoropolymer has the formula (I):-(M1)-(M2)-(N)-(I) (In the formula, M1 represents the formula (1-1): A structural unit represented by the formula (1-2): Wherein N is a structural unit derived from a monomer copolymerizable with the monomer that gives M1 and M2, and the curable resin composition comprises the fluorine-containing polymer. A film-forming material containing a polymer and an active energy ray curing initiator are included. |
